VuePress主题Meteorlxy:开源项目指南与问题解答
项目基础介绍
VuePress主题Meteorlxy是一款专为VuePress设计的博客主题,由@meteorlxy及其贡献者开发。它以简洁优雅的设计著称,支持多种功能,适合个人博客或者技术文档站点的快速搭建。此项目基于MIT许可协议,并主要采用Vue.js作为核心编程语言,辅以JavaScript、Stylus等技术栈。
新手使用注意事项及解决方案
1. 环境配置问题
问题描述: 新手可能会遇到本地环境搭建不成功,尤其是VuePress与该主题的版本兼容性问题。
解决步骤:
- 确保已安装Node.js。推荐使用稳定版。
- 使用npm或yarn全球安装VuePress:
npm install -g vuepress
或yarn global add vuepress
。 - 克隆项目:
git clone https://github.com/meteorlxy/vuepress-theme-meteorlxy.git
。 - 进入项目目录,查看
package.json
中的依赖版本,确保使用正确的VuePress版本。 - 若有版本冲突,可能需要创建一个新的VuePress项目并指定对应主题版本:
vuepress create my-blog --theme=@meteorlxy/vuepress-theme-meteorlxy@[version]
,将[version]
替换为实际需要的版本号。
2. 配置文件调整错误
问题描述: 新用户可能会在修改.vuepress/config.js
时遇到配置错误,导致无法启动服务或主题样式未正确加载。
解决步骤:
- 仔细阅读项目提供的文档,特别是配置示例部分。
- 确保
theme
属性设置为'vuepress-theme-meteorlxy'
。 - 对于自定义配置项,逐项测试,避免因语法或拼写错误导致的问题。
- 利用VuePress的默认配置注释来了解各个配置项的作用。
3. 插件兼容性和配置问题
问题描述: 在集成其他VuePress插件时遇到不兼容或配置不当问题。
解决步骤:
- 首先检查所选插件是否支持当前使用的VuePress和Meteorlxy主题版本。
- 查阅插件文档,了解其具体用法和必要的配置步骤。
- 尝试在VuePress配置文件中正确引入和配置插件。例如:
module.exports = { plugins: [ ['vssue', { // 示例:Vssue插件 platform: 'github', owner: 'your用户名', repo: 'your仓库名', clientId: 'your_client_id', clientSecret: 'your_client_secret' }] ] };
- 若插件间存在冲突,考虑逐一添加,调试以找到问题所在,或者寻找替代方案。
通过遵循上述建议,新手开发者可以更顺利地使用VuePress主题Meteorlxy构建自己的博客或文档网站,避免常见的坑点,享受开发过程。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考